Office of Aerospace medicine Jon L. Jordan, M.D. Dr. Jon L. Jordan was selected as the FAA's Federal Air Surgeon, the most senior executive rank in the Office of Aerospace Medicine, in September 1991. Frederick E. Tilton, M.D.
Frederick E. Tilton, MD, MPH, was named the FAA's Deputy Federal Air Surgeon in January 2000.
Melchor Antuņano, M.D. M.S. was promoted to Director of the FAA Civil Aerospace Medical Institute on January 14, 2001. He is directly responsible for the administration of the FAA Office of Aviation Medicine's programs in Aeromedical Certification, Aeromedical Education, Aeromedical Research, Human Factors Research, and Occupational Health Services.
